The path to higher productivity in the aluminium processing industry also leads via automated processes. IMA Schelling Precision will be presenting a world first at the ALUMINIUM 2022 trade fair: the saw-robot combination.

Through automatic handling of the workpieces, the the articulated arm robot turns the manual saw into an automated machining cell.

The combination of a panel-sizing saw for aluminium from the fm series with an articulated-arm robot as well as an air-cushion manipulation surface achieves an unprecedented level of productivity. The fully automated solution is tailored to cut-size sheets as well as large offcuts. In this interaction, the robot takes over the feeding and handling of the aluminium plates at the saw. Finished blanks and remnants are automatically stacked by the robot arm. Trimming waste above a certain size is sorted by alloy into separate containers.

The concept of automated cutting in a shielded robot cell without a saw operator allows significantly faster programme sequences compared to a manually operated saw. In addition, the saw-robot combination always works at an optimally high speed and does not require any pause times. This frees up resources that can be used in other ways. Thus, a significantly higher throughput in operation is possible with the same/reduced workforce.

The energy management of the saw-robot combination is also trimmed for efficiency. The integrated control system only supplies as much energy as is needed for the current process. During non-productive times, the electric motors reduce to low speeds, but not completely. This is because starting up from standstill would consume more energy than running at idle speed.
